A rigorous, introductory treatment of modern cryptography, focusing on definitions, precise assumptions, and proofs of security as distinguishing features from classical cryptography. It explores private-key encryption in depth, covering concepts like chosen-plaintext attacks (CPA-security) and chosen-ciphertext attacks (CCA-security), along with practical modes of operation like CBC and CTR. The text then transitions to message authentication codes (MACs), emphasizing message integrity against active adversaries and constructing secure MACs using pseudorandom functions and hash functions.
